A conductor PQRSTU, each side of length L, bent as shown in the figure, carries a current i and is placed in a uniform magnetic induction B directed parallel to the positive Y-axis. The force experience by the wire and its direction are

As PQ and UT are parallel to Q, therefore 
The current in TS and RQ are in mutually opposite direction. Hence, 
Therefore the force will act only on the segment SR whose value is Bil and it’s direction is +z.
